This position serves as Team Leader and first line supervision to Recovery Facilitators within the Emergency Services, Screening, Intake and Referral (ESIR) Department in overseeing the daily operations of intake and crisis services within the team, ensuring clients are served effectively and efficiently, and in accordance with the agency policies and procedures and Health and Human Services Commission (HHSC) rules and laws. Duties also include supervision of on call crisis services for the 7-county area. This position also provides emergency services/response, information, referral, and intake services, as well as diagnostician services to both adults and children in Brazos County who have behavioral health disorders to determine if individuals meet HHSC eligibility criteria for ongoing MH services. Additionally, this position provides cognitive behavioral therapy and cognitive processing therapy to individuals meeting criteria for these services.Education:
Masters Degree and licensed asLPHA Experience:
Should have considerable experience, knowledge, and training in the area of assessment and crisis intervention and should have experience working with adults and/or children in crisis situations as well as experience with coordinating services with social services agencies.Hours of Work:
Generally, MondayFriday, 8am-5pm; adjustment in work hours warranted to meet the needs of the program.Licenses/Certifications:
Required LPC or LCSW certification. Must have reliable transportation and a safe driving record, must have valid Texas drivers license and be insurable by Agency insurance company. Continued employment is contingent upon successful completion of Adult Needs and Strengths Assessment (ANSA) certification, Illness, Management and Recovery (IMR) certification, and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y Competency (per DSHS).Physical Requirements:
Light lifting under 15lbs., moderate carrying 15-44lbs., simple grasping, walking, sitting, standing, operating a motor vehicle, operating office equipment, ability to see and hear (with aid), ability to read, write, and count, ability to maintain confidentiality, ability to work closely with others.Facility:
